Transaction 5ff16d1f723e3b354ca5a848905f98cb85be407bebd17333ca0a313e829fa1d8

1 Input
1 Outputs
  • 5ff16d1f723e3b354ca5a848905f98cb85be407bebd17333ca0a313e829fa1d8:0
  • value  25610572
    address  31wrujVVhf92puvwe4uE1cDgKNc4gXuQRz